A virtual city is a digital construct that simulates the characteristics of urban environments, often to mimic real-world cities or create entirely new ones. These virtual spaces can be designed for various purposes, including entertainment, education, social interaction, and even economic development.
The concept of virtual cities has been around since the early days of computer graphics and simulation software. However, with advancements in technology and increasing accessibility of digital platforms, these online environments have become more sophisticated and immersive, blurring the lines between reality and fantasy.
Key Components
here To understand what makes a virtual city, it is essential to examine its fundamental components:
- Architecture : The physical structure of a virtual city includes buildings, roads, bridges, parks, and other infrastructure elements. These can be designed to resemble real-world cities or created in entirely new styles.
- Population : Virtual residents, whether AI-powered avatars or user-created characters, inhabit these digital spaces. Their behaviors, interactions, and dynamics simulate human-like activities such as working, shopping, socializing, and entertainment.
- Economy : Many virtual cities feature systems for trading goods and services, where users can earn, spend, or exchange virtual currency. This aspect often drives user engagement and allows for the creation of complex market behaviors.
- Governing Body : Virtual cities may have formalized governing structures, such as city councils or regulatory bodies, to manage the environment, enforce rules, and ensure a stable ecosystem.
Variations and Types
While virtual cities share common characteristics, they can be categorized based on their purpose, design, and level of interactivity. Some notable examples include:
- Theme Parks : Designed for entertainment purposes, theme parks offer immersive experiences that simulate different environments or cultures.
- Game Worlds : These are typically part of massively multiplayer online games (MMOs) where players explore, interact with each other, and often engage in quests, battles, or economic activities.
- Research Simulations : Used by researchers to study real-world urban dynamics without affecting the actual cities, these simulations can provide insights into various social, environmental, and economic issues.
- Education Platforms : Virtual cities are increasingly used as immersive learning environments for students to explore different cultures, historical periods, or scientific concepts.
Legal Context
Virtual cities often raise legal questions regarding jurisdiction, ownership, privacy, and intellectual property rights. In many jurisdictions, there is a lack of clear legislation addressing digital spaces. Some issues include:
- Jurisdictional Uncertainty : It may be unclear which laws apply to virtual activities taking place in these online environments.
- Ownership and Property Rights : The ownership of virtual real estate or intellectual property within the city can be a complex issue, especially when it comes to revenue generation.

Risks and Considerations
While virtual cities offer numerous benefits, there are also potential risks to consider:
- Addiction : The immersive nature of these environments can lead to over engagement or addiction in some individuals.
- Social Isolation : Spending excessive time in virtual spaces may negatively impact real-world social skills.
- Privacy and Security Concerns : Virtual cities are not immune from cybersecurity threats, data breaches, and unauthorized access.
